What is Crime Grade?

Crime Grade uses a combination of official crime reports (FBI, state, and local law enforcement) and machine‐learning algorithms to fill in reporting gaps and correct errors, producing a single letter‐grade that reflects a neighborhood’s overall safety.

By integrating Crime Grade, parents see not only how well a school performs academically but also how safe the surrounding community is, giving a more complete picture of each school’s environment.
